Slovene and Balochi ISO Language Codes

ISO language codes are designed to represent most of the languages in the world. Slovene and Balochi ISO language codes consists of ISO 639 1, ISO 639 2, ISO 639 3 codes. ISO 639 1 is the two letter code, while ISO 639 2 and ISO 639 3 are three letter codes.

    Slovene ISO Codes:
  • ISO 639 1 code: sl
  • ISO 639 2/T code: slv
  • ISO 639 2/B code: slv
  • ISO 639 3 code: slv
    Balochi ISO Codes:
  • ISO 639 1 code: No data available
  • ISO 639 2/T code: bal
  • ISO 639 2/B code: bal
  • ISO 639 3 code: bal

Slovene vs Balochi Glottocodes

You will find Slovene vs Balochi glottocodes under the Slovene and Balochi language codes. Slovene glottocode is slov1268 and Balochi glottocode is balo1260. Along with Slovene and Balochi language codes, you can also check how many people speak these languages on Slovene vs Balochi.
